Dependencies When Signal ID is on, this key is grayed-out
Couplings Selecting a Trace Type for a trace (pressing the key or sending the equivalent command) puts the
trace in Active (Update ON and Display ON), even if that trace type was already selected
Selecting a detector for a trace (pressing the key or sending [:SENS]:DET:TRAC) puts the trace in
Active (UpdateON and DisplayON), even if that detector was already selected
Selecting a "Math Function" on page 1498 other than OFF for a trace (pressing the key or sending the
equivalent command) puts the trace in Active (UpdateON and DisplayON), even if that Math Mode was
already selected
Loading a trace from a file puts that trace in View regardless of the state it was in when it was saved;
as does being the target of a Copy or a participant in an Exchange
Trace Update State On/Off
Remote
Command
For Swept SA Measurement (in SA Mode):
:TRACe[1]|2|…|6:UPDate[:STATe] ON | OFF | 1 | 0
:TRACe[1]|2|…|6:UPDate[:STATe]?
For all other measurements:
:TRACe[1]|2|3:<meas>:UPDate[:STATe] ON | OFF | 1 | 0
:TRACe[1]|2|3:<meas>:UPDate[:STATe]?
where <meas> is the identifier for the current measurement
Example Make trace 2 inactive (stop updating):
:TRAC2:UPD 0
Couplings Whenever you set Update to ON for any trace, the Display is set to ON for that trace
Preset For Swept SA Measurement (in SA Mode):
1|0|0|0|0|0
ON for Trace 1; OFF for 2–6
For all other measurements:
1|0|0
ON for Trace 1; OFF for 2 &3
State Saved Saved in instrument state
